Viggo bent down to pick up the knife, cursing his shaking knees. He casually placed a hand on the kitchen counter to steady himself. “Beanie? What the hell are you doing here? And how did you get in?”
Sean held up a silver key. “Remember that time I lost mine, and we got another one made? I found it in a pair of jeans. Thought I’d return it.” He placed the key on an end table.
Viggo swallowed deeply. Sean’s hair, a mixture of blond and red, had never looked softer. He wore a grey fleece jacket and a pair of blue jeans. Sandals covered his bare feet. “What are you doing here?” Viggo repeated.
“Thought I’d return the key, like I said. And I thought I’d say good morning.”
Viggo grabbed the edge of the counter as Sean started to walk over. He prayed he could get Sean out of there quietly before Orlando and Elijah woke up. “At this time of day?”
“It IS morning, isn’t it?” Sean grinned his sexy grin and Viggo prayed for strength. “Missed you, love.”
“That’s nice.” Viggo cleared his throat and tried again. This time his voice didn’t crack. “I haven’t really missed you.”
“That so?” Sean grinned again. “Knowing how sensitive you are, I highly doubt that.”
“I don’t really care what you think, Sean. Thanks for the key. You should leave.”
“Why?” Sean slowly walked over, pressing his body against Viggo’s. Viggo found himself trapped between Sean and the counter. “We could catch up…maybe take up where we left off?”
“You mean where you decided I was too clingy and you’d rather have random fucks?” Viggo asked, finally looking Sean in the eye.
Sean frowned. “I told you. It WAS random. It didn’t mean anything. Hell, I haven’t even seen him since then.”
“That’s not the point, Sean. You cheated on me. I thought you loved me.”
“I DO love you, babe.” Sean nuzzled at Viggo’s neck. “You’re telling me you didn’t miss me? Didn’t miss THIS?” Sean gently cupped between Viggo’s legs.
“Vig?” A voice said behind Sean. Viggo looked over Sean’s shoulder.
Sean slowly turned around. “And who is this?” Sean said with amusement. “Kinda young for ya, isn’t he?”
“I’m Elijah,” Elijah said firmly. He looked about ten years old in Viggo’s clothes. His face looked even more bruised in the daylight.
“Playing rough, Viggo? Didn’t know ya liked it that way,” Sean said. He didn’t move from his place against Viggo.
“I’m Viggo’s COUSIN,” Elijah said, annoyed. “Crashed here.”
“Looks like someone crashed into you, mate,” Sean said.
Elijah glared at him. Something changed in his demeanor, making him seem more reassured. “I don’t really have to explain myself to you, do I?” He looked at Viggo. “Viggo, I don’t remember you saying you were having someone over.”
“He just showed up,” Viggo said helplessly, amazed by this change in Elijah.
“Ah,” Elijah said, nodding. “So he can just leave then, right?”
“What’s goin’ on, baby?” A sleepy-looking Orlando came to put an arm around Elijah’s waist. He wore only jeans, and Viggo thought he looked incredibly sexy first thing in the morning. “Who’s this?” Orlando blinked hard. “Wait. The bloke from the picture? I thought you two were over.”
“We WERE,” Sean said, pointedly emphasizing the past tense.
“We ARE,” Viggo corrected, the sight of Orlando finally giving him the strength to push Sean away.
“Let’s talk, babe.” Sean put a hand on Viggo’s cheek.
“Fine. We’ll talk. I’ll meet you for coffee at Black Forest in an hour, okay?” Viggo said, sighing.
“Good.” Sean gave him a beaming smile. “See you boys around.” Sean sauntered out of the apartment.
“We need to get going,” Orlando snapped. “Let’s get dressed, Elijah.”
“Keep those clothes,” Viggo told Elijah. “Yours are bloody.”
“Thank you.” Elijah went to find his shoes.
“Orli,” Viggo began.
“No biggie, Viggo. You wanna get back with your old man, that’s fine with me.” Orlando shrugged. “All in a day’s work for me.”
Viggo wanted to say something, to explain that he had no intentions of getting back with Sean, but Orlando didn’t give him a chance. He quickly got dressed and went out the door. “Thank you again, Viggo.” Elijah gave him a kiss on the cheek and followed Orlando.
